Hướng dẫn what command creates text output in python? - lệnh nào tạo đầu ra văn bản trong python?

Đầu ra văn bản trong Python (chuỗi)

Đầu ra văn bản là một trong những điều cơ bản trong lập trình Python. Không phải tất cả các chương trình đều có giao diện người dùng đồ họa, màn hình văn bản thường đủ.

Bạn có thể xuất vào thiết bị đầu cuối với chức năng in. Chức năng này hiển thị văn bản trên màn hình của bạn, nó đã giành được in.

Khóa học liên quan: Khóa học & Bài tập lập trình Python hoàn chỉnh Complete Python Programming Course & Exercises

Chức năng in

Thiết bị đầu cuối là một giao diện rất đơn giản cho các chương trình Python. Mặc dù không sáng bóng như một ứng dụng GUI hoặc Web, nhưng nó đủ tốt để bao gồm những điều cơ bản.

Tạo một chương trình mới (tệp văn bản) trong trình soạn thảo IDE hoặc mã của bạn. Đóng tên tệp hello.py. Nó chỉ cần một dòng mã.
Name the file hello.py. It only needs one line of code.

Để xuất văn bản vào màn hình, bạn sẽ cần dòng này ::

print("Hello World")

Chạy chương trình (từ Terminal: Python Hello.py) Nếu bạn chạy chương trình:
If you run the program:

$ python hello.py
Hello World

In Newline

Chương trình trên in mọi thứ trên một dòng. Tại một số điểm bạn sẽ muốn viết nhiều dòng.

Để viết nhiều dòng, hãy thêm ký tự ‘\ n,:

print("Hello World\nThis is a message")

Kết quả trong:

Hướng dẫn what command creates text output in python? - lệnh nào tạo đầu ra văn bản trong python?

Lưu ý: Các ký tự

$ python hello.py
Hello World
4 Tạo một dòng mới the characters
$ python hello.py
Hello World
4 create a new line

Tải xuống bài tập

In biến

Để in các biến:

x = 3
print(x)

Điều này sẽ hiển thị:

3

Để in nhiều biến trên một dòng:

x = 2
y = 3
print("x = {}, y = {}".format(x,y))

Sẽ cho bạn:

x = 2, y = 3

Nếu bạn là người mới bắt đầu Python, thì tôi đánh giá cao cuốn sách này.

Tải xuống bài tập


Tóm tắt: Trong hướng dẫn này, bạn sẽ học cách tạo một tệp văn bản mới trong Python bằng hàm

$ python hello.py
Hello World
5.: in this tutorial, you’ll learn how to create a new text file in Python using the
$ python hello.py
Hello World
5 function.

Sử dụng hàm Open () để tạo tệp văn bản mới

Để tạo một tệp văn bản mới, bạn sử dụng chức năng

$ python hello.py
Hello World
5. Hàm
$ python hello.py
Hello World
5 có nhiều tham số. Tuy nhiên, chúng tôi sẽ tập trung vào hai tham số đầu tiên:

f = open(path_to_file, mode)

Trong cú pháp này, tham số

$ python hello.py
Hello World
8 chỉ định đường dẫn đến tệp văn bản mà bạn muốn tạo.

Để tạo tệp văn bản mới, bạn sử dụng một trong các chế độ sau:

  • $ python hello.py
    Hello World
    9 - Mở một tập tin để viết. Nếu tệp không tồn tại, hàm
    $ python hello.py
    Hello World
    5 sẽ tạo một tệp mới. Mặt khác, nó sẽ ghi đè nội dung của tệp hiện có.
  • print("Hello World\nThis is a message")
    1 - Mở một tệp để tạo độc quyền. Nếu tệp tồn tại, hàm
    $ python hello.py
    Hello World
    5 sẽ gây ra lỗi (
    print("Hello World\nThis is a message")
    3). Nếu không, nó sẽ tạo tệp văn bản.

Ví dụ: sau đây tạo ra một tệp mới có tên

print("Hello World\nThis is a message")
4 và viết một số văn bản vào đó:

with open('readme.txt', 'w') as f: f.write('Create a new text file!')

Code language: JavaScript (javascript)

Tập lệnh này tạo một tệp có tên

print("Hello World\nThis is a message")
4 trong cùng một thư mục trong đó tệp tập lệnh định vị. Nếu bạn muốn tạo một tệp trong một thư mục được chỉ định, ví dụ:
print("Hello World\nThis is a message")
6, bạn cần đảm bảo rằng thư mục
print("Hello World\nThis is a message")
7 tồn tại trước khi tạo tệp. Nếu không, bạn sẽ nhận được một ngoại lệ. Ví dụ:

with open('docs/readme.txt', 'w') as f: f.write('Create a new text file!')

Code language: Python (python)

Error:

$ python hello.py
Hello World
0

Trong ví dụ này, Python nêu ra một ngoại lệ vì thư mục ____27 không tồn tại. Do đó, nó không thể tạo tệp

print("Hello World\nThis is a message")
4 trong thư mục đó. Để khắc phục sự cố, trước tiên bạn cần tạo thư mục
print("Hello World\nThis is a message")
7 và sau đó tạo tệp
print("Hello World\nThis is a message")
4 trong thư mục đó.

Ngoài ra, bạn có thể xử lý ngoại lệ bằng cách sử dụng câu lệnh Try-Except như sau:

$ python hello.py
Hello World
1

Output:

$ python hello.py
Hello World
2

Nếu bạn không muốn tạo một tệp văn bản mới trong trường hợp nó đã tồn tại, bạn có thể sử dụng chế độ

print("Hello World\nThis is a message")
1 khi gọi hàm
$ python hello.py
Hello World
5:

$ python hello.py
Hello World
3

Bản tóm tắt

  • Sử dụng chức năng
    $ python hello.py
    Hello World
    5 với chế độ
    $ python hello.py
    Hello World
    9 hoặc
    print("Hello World\nThis is a message")
    1 để tạo tệp văn bản mới.

Bạn có thấy hướng dẫn này hữu ích không?

Lệnh cho đầu ra trong Python là gì?

Trong Python 3. X, bạn có thể xuất ra mà không cần dòng mới bằng cách chuyển end = "" cho chức năng in hoặc bằng cách sử dụng phương thức ghi: nhập sys in ("xin chào", end = "") sys.stdout.import sys print("Hello", end="") sys. stdout.

Lệnh Python nào được sử dụng để xuất văn bản vào màn hình?

Câu trả lời. Trả lời: Lệnh 'In' trong ngôn ngữ lập trình Python được sử dụng để hiển thị đầu ra trên màn hình.print' command in the python programming language is used to display the output on the screen.